William Elek Orris III
Born February 21, 1989 in Bellingham, WA to William Elek Jr. and Lisa A. (nee Dentel) Orris.
Billy died in a motorcycle accident on Friday, August 7, 2015 at the age of 26.
He graduated from Palatine High School and went on to study at Iowa State. Billy was a Board Certified Pharmaceutical Technician, employed by Bellevue Pharmacy of Illinois.
Billy had a passion for hunting, fishing, spending time training his chocolate lab, Kyra, and being with his family and friends.
In addition to his parents, Rev. Bill Orris and Rev. Lisa Orris, Billy will be sadly missed by his siblings, Lauren and Michael Orris; his grandparents, William Elek Orris and Angela Dentel; uncles, Robert Dentel and Brian Nash; aunt, Renee Orris; and his cousins, Johanna and Joshua Dentel, and Breana Nash.
